| # Copyright (c) 2023 Antmicro <www.antmicro.com> |
| # SPDX-License-Identifier: Apache-2.0 |
| |
| description: | |
| GPIO pins exposed on Ambiq Apollo4p EVB headers |
| |
| The Ambiq Apollo4p EVB layout provides 5x16 and 1x20 pin headers. |
| |
| The binding provides a nexus mapping for these pins as depicted below. |
| |
| J7 J12 |
| |
| VDD_MCU - VDD_MCU - GPIO22 22 GND - |
| VDD_EXT - VDD_EXT - GPIO23 23 GPIO24 24 |
| nRST - GND - VDD_MCU - GND - |
| VDD_EXT - VDD_EXT - GND - GPIO64 64 |
| VDD_5V - VDD_5V - GPIO61 61 GPIO65 65 |
| GND - GND - GPIO63 63 GPIO66 66 |
| GND - GPIO100 100 GPIO62 62 GPIO67 67 |
| VDDH2 - GPIO97 97 GPIO47 47 GPIO68 68 |
| GPIO49 49 GPIO69 69 |
| J9 GPIO48 48 GPIO70 70 |
| |
| GPIO19 19 GPIO96 96 J11 |
| GPIO18 18 GPIO95 95 |
| GPIO17 17 GPIO98 98 GPIO53 53 GPIO71 71 |
| GPIO16 16 GPIO99 99 GPIO52 52 GPIO72 72 |
| GPIO15 15 GPIO102 102 GPIO91 91 GPIO73 73 |
| GPIO14 14 GPIO34 34 GPIO90 90 GPIO93 93 |
| GPIO13 13 GPIO35 35 GPIO11 11 GPIO92 92 |
| GPIO12 12 GPIO36 36 GPIO10 10 GPIO33 33 |
| GPIO8 8 GPIO32 32 |
| GPIO9 9 GPIO31 31 |
| |
| J10 |
| |
| GPIO28 28 GPIO60 60 |
| GPIO30 30 GPIO59 59 |
| GPIO94 94 GPIO58 58 |
| GPIO55 55 GPIO7 7 |
| GPIO0 0 GPIO54 54 |
| GPIO51 51 GPIO1 1 |
| GPIO2 2 GPIO50 50 |
| GPIO3 3 GPIO4 4 |
| |
| Voltage Header |
| |
| VDD_EXT - VDD_5V - |
| GND - GND - |
| BIAS - BIAS - |
| GND - AUDA - |
| GND - GND - |
| D1P - DON - |
| D1N - DOP - |
| GND - GND - |
| |
| compatible: "ambiq-header" |
| |
| include: [gpio-nexus.yaml, base.yaml] |